Tue, October 6, 2009 - 10:48 AMI suspect that one would identify with different Persona charts to different degrees, dependent at least in part on how connected one is to the particular planet.
So for example, a person who has a planet unaspected, or perhaps with few aspects but in the 12th house, or intercepted...they may not be able to connect to that Persona chart.
On the other hand, a planet that is really strong in their chart, angular, or with a lot of aspects, the Persona chart may speak volumes to them.
Just a thought. -

Thu, October 8, 2009 - 5:05 PMI think all persona charts are relevant. But I don't think one may be completely conscious of a planet in their chart, and this in turn would mean they were less able to identify with the information inherent in that planet's Persona chart.
Which, if valid, would mean that the more self-aware a person becomes when it comes to planets in their chart, the more they would be able to make sense out the Persona chart for that planet. -
